Saber says its rideshare game uses AI for voices, music, and missions.
After denying that it replaced writers for Rideshare “Stimulator” with ChatGPT and admitting that the game has some AI-generated elements, Saber Interactive has added an AI content disclosure to the title’s Steam page.

TL;DR
- Saber Interactive added an AI content disclosure to its rideshare game on Steam.
- The main campaign is written by humans.
- AI tools are used for voice generation and some localization.
- AI-generated passenger missions and localized dialogue are included in the optional free ride mode.
- Radio stations will feature AI-generated music, which will be labeled.
- This follows earlier denials of replacing writers with ChatGPT and subsequent admissions of AI usage.
